What are the key differences between Australian Energy Sector Cyber Security Framework (AESCSF) and OWASP DevSecOps Maturity Model (DSOMM)?

Australian Energy Sector Cyber Security Framework (AESCSF) has 39 controls across its framework, while OWASP DevSecOps Maturity Model (DSOMM) covers 37 controls. Direct mapping analysis identifies 15 overlapping controls (38% coverage). The frameworks diverge most significantly in Risk Management, where 15 Australian Energy Sector Cyber Security Framework (AESCSF) controls have no direct OWASP DevSecOps Maturity Model (DSOMM) equivalent.

How many controls map between Australian Energy Sector Cyber Security Framework (AESCSF) and OWASP DevSecOps Maturity Model (DSOMM)?

Of 39 total Australian Energy Sector Cyber Security Framework (AESCSF) controls, 15 map directly to OWASP DevSecOps Maturity Model (DSOMM) controls — representing 38% coverage. The remaining 24 controls represent compliance gaps requiring additional documentation or compensating controls to satisfy both frameworks simultaneously.

What are the compliance gaps when mapping Australian Energy Sector Cyber Security Framework (AESCSF) to OWASP DevSecOps Maturity Model (DSOMM)?

24 Australian Energy Sector Cyber Security Framework (AESCSF) controls have no direct equivalent in OWASP DevSecOps Maturity Model (DSOMM). The highest concentration of gaps is in Risk Management with 15 unmapped controls. These gaps represent areas where additional controls, policies, or documentation must be created to achieve compliance with both frameworks.
